CVE-2026-55775 2026-09-15 N/A
OpenBao is an open source identity-based secrets management system. Prior to 2.5.5, OpenBao users granted capabilities on /sys/namespaces/root within a non-root namespace could exploit special handling of the literal root path in namespace canonicalization. The /sys/namespaces/* endpoint family can resolve its containing namespace through a path prefix or X-Vault-Namespace header. ACL checks occurred before root canonicalized to an empty path, causing /sys/namespaces/root to resolve to the system backend's containing namespace and allowing permitted lookups, deletion, locking, or custom metadata changes against that direct containing namespace. The root namespace and arbitrary unrelated namespaces are not affected, and available operations depend on the capabilities granted on the path and subpaths such as /api-lock. This issue is fixed in version 2.5.5.
CVE-2026-77866 1 Slab 1 Safeurl 2026-09-15 N/A
Server-Side Request Forgery (SSRF) vulnerability in Slab safeurl allows an attacker who controls a validated URL to reach internal network destinations the library is configured to block. Only IPv4 addresses are matched against the reserved ranges and the blocklist. Every other address is treated as matching nothing, so a destination that is rejected in its IPv4 form is accepted when written as an IPv6 address, IPv6 entries in the blocklist never match, and a host that resolves to no IPv4 address is accepted regardless of where it points. Deployments that rely on the allowlist instead are unaffected, because there an unmatched address is rejected. This issue affects safeurl: from 0.1.0 onward.
CVE-2026-44163 2026-09-15 5.3 Medium
fluent-plugin-opentelemetry is a Fluentd input and output plugin for forwarding OpenTelemetry Protocol data. Prior to 0.5.3, the in_opentelemetry HTTP input read the entire incoming request body and decompressed payloads into memory without enforcing maximum size thresholds. When an OpenTelemetry ingestion endpoint was exposed to an untrusted network, an attacker could send an excessively large request or a highly compressed payload that expanded in memory. The resulting memory exhaustion could cause the operating system to terminate the Fluentd process, disrupting all log collection and forwarding on the affected node. This issue is fixed in version 0.5.3.
CVE-2026-55591 2026-09-15 5.8 Medium
Signal K Server is a server application that runs on a central hub in a boat. Prior to 2.28.0, makeRemoteRequest() in src/serverroutes.ts accepted attacker-controlled host, port, useTLS, and selfsignedcert parameters from the testSignalKConnection, requestAccess, and checkAccessRequest endpoints without validating the destination. When security was not configured, addAdminMiddleware() was a no-op in dummysecurity.ts, leaving all three endpoints accessible without authentication. The server could be forced to contact loopback, private, link-local, cloud metadata, or arbitrary external destinations, and selfsignedcert could disable certificate verification for outbound HTTPS requests. The checkAccessRequest endpoint also interpolated requestId into its destination path, allowing traversal to other paths on the selected host. Distinct success, connection-refused, and timeout responses enabled internal port scanning; returned response bodies enabled cloud metadata and internal-service data exfiltration; requestAccess enabled server-side POST requests with attacker-controlled JSON; and access to cluster-internal services could support lateral movement. This issue is fixed in version 2.28.0.
CVE-2026-77972 1 Slab 1 Safeurl 2026-09-15 N/A
Time-of-check Time-of-use (TOCTOU) Race Condition in Slab safeurl allows an attacker who controls a hostname's DNS responses to reach internal network destinations that validation rejected. Validation returns a verdict and not the address it approved, so the HTTP clients the library ships receive the original hostname and resolve it a second time when the request is made. An attacker who controls the authoritative DNS for a name can answer the first lookup with a permitted address and the second with a blocked one, and the request then reaches a destination validation never approved. The same window opens without an attacker whenever a name legitimately resolves to different addresses across lookups, such as short record lifetimes or rotation between several addresses. This issue affects safeurl: from 0.1.0 onward.
CVE-2026-55864 2026-09-15 N/A
GeoNetwork is a catalog application to manage spatially referenced resources. Prior to 4.2.17 and 4.4.12, POST /api/tools/ogc/sld accepted a caller-supplied WMS server URL and performed a server-side HTTP GET without destination validation. An anonymous attacker could make the GeoNetwork server send requests to internal hosts that are not publicly reachable. When the outbound response was XML, the endpoint could store and return the fetched body, making the request forgery non-blind and enabling internal data disclosure, authorization bypass, and network reconnaissance. This issue is fixed in versions 4.2.17 and 4.4.12.
CVE-2026-55630 2026-09-15 0 Low
Kiwi TCMS is an open source test management system. Prior to 16.1, TestCase.extra_link and TestPlan.extra_link accepted unsanitized user input and rendered stored values verbatim, creating an opportunity for cross-site scripting. Official Docker images and unmodified Kiwi TCMS middleware send a Content-Security-Policy header that blocks inline JavaScript, making exploitation difficult in default deployments, while customized deployments that weaken those security settings may remain vulnerable. Version 16.1 properly sanitizes both fields and resets existing database records that do not validate to null. This issue is fixed in version 16.1.
CVE-2026-54724 2026-09-15 6.1 Medium
Kiwi TCMS is an open source test management system. Prior to 16.1, the account confirmation endpoint accepted an unvalidated next parameter, allowing an unauthenticated attacker to create a URL on a trusted Kiwi TCMS hostname that redirects a victim to an arbitrary external domain. The trusted origin can support credential-harvesting pages, bypass email security filters and link-reputation checks that allowlist the organization's domain, or deliver malware through a convincing account-confirmation lure. This issue is fixed in version 16.1.

CVE-2026-25825 1 Keyfactor 1 Signserver 2026-09-15 N/A
An issue was discovered in Keyfactor SignServer before 7.6.0. The output file to which SignerStatusReportWorker logs the report can be set to any path, even one that points to a file that already exists. This gives a user (with admin access) the possibility to write files in arbitrary directories in the server filesystem and potentially overwrite files accessible by the local user JBoss.
CVE-2026-25826 1 Keyfactor 1 Signserver 2026-09-15 N/A
An issue was discovered in Keyfactor SignServer before 7.6.0. The attribute ATTRIBUTESFILE in PKCS11CryptoToken can be set to a readable file but not an accepted file (i.e., recognized with attributes). In this case, an error is thrown which - together with the error - also prints the content of the file to the application server log. This gives a user that has both SignServer admin access and access to read the output of the server log (i.e., if remote syslog shipping is configured), the possibility to read the content of files accessible by the local user JBoss.
CVE-2026-49446 1 Azukaar 1 Cosmos-server 2026-09-15 6.1 Medium
Cosmos provides users the ability self-host a home server by acting as a secure gateway to your application, as well as a server manager. Prior to 0.22.19, tokenMiddleware in src/proxy/routerGen.go can return through the Constellation tunnel bypass before removing x-cosmos-user, x-cosmos-role, x-cosmos-user-role, and x-cosmos-mfa headers and before invoking AdminOnlyWithRedirect. An attacker with a valid x-cstln-auth API key for an enrolled device who reaches Cosmos through the Constellation Nebula tunnel can supply a chosen x-cosmos-user value to a route with AuthEnabled enabled when the upstream application trusts that forward-auth header. The request can bypass Cosmos JWT, password, MFA, and AdminOnly checks, allowing user impersonation and admin-tier reads or writes exposed by the proxied application. This issue is fixed in version 0.22.19.
CVE-2026-48987 1 Pyload 1 Pyload 2026-09-15 6.5 Medium
pyLoad is a free and open-source download manager written in Python. Prior to 0.5.0b3.dev101, EventManager in src/pyload/core/managers/event_manager.py appends a Client object to the clients list for each unique uuid submitted to the authenticated getEvents API endpoint, but get_events does not invoke the available clean method to remove inactive clients. An authenticated user can repeatedly submit unique UUID values, causing retained client objects and process memory to grow without bound even after requests stop. The resulting memory exhaustion can trigger an operating-system out-of-memory termination of pyLoad or host-wide instability and denial of service. This issue is fixed in version 0.5.0b3.dev101.
